Men’s Health – Power Lifting Exercises to Lose Body Fat Weight Education Basics for Men Resistance exercising is an extremely important aspect for men’s health. Unfortunately, many men will probably workout and stay active in their younger years only to later fall off the wagon. You finish college, jump into your profession, start a family and other things tend to take precedence thus the gym gets neglected. Then you wake up one day and realize you need to get back in the gym and have in shape. Below you’ll find some basic exercise concepts for weight lifting that are essential to men’s health. Cozy up thoroughly – Don’t just dive right into seeking to lift heavy weights. Produce sure you do a set or two of light weights to warm up with and don’t burn out on these sets. Increase resistance and weight in small increments – It’s good to move up a little in weight or add a little resistance each set progressively. You want to continuously push yourself to grow, as building lean body is vital to men’s health. Use proper form – If an individual don’t use proper form two items may transpire: 1) you may injure yourself and 2) you won’t be building the actual muscle. Always use a spotter on free weight exercises – This particular is imperative especially with exercises such as bench press or overhead presses. Without a spotter you won’t be able to push to your maximum potential. Make your workouts short but intense – This is the best way to cultivate muscle definition and also burn fats. Use this concept unless you’re powerlifting. Use these kinds of techniques if you’re starting out. The awesome thing about working out with weights and resistance training is that you will see results in a shorter amount of time. Not to refer to you’ll see not only physical changes in your body but you’ll additionally notice your strength increasing. The overall goal of men’s health is in order to build muscle and burn fat.
